QBitBridge is framework for running hybrid workflows containing (v)QPU, GPU and CPU oriented tasks on HPC systems. It is meant to ease the integration of quantum computing acceleration into a workflow, allowing rapid prototyping of quantum acceleration tasks. The framework uses Prefect and Slurm (for more details see Description).

This has been developed at the Pawsey Supercomputing Research Centre’s Quantum Supercomputing Innovation Hub. For bug reports or inquiries, please submit an issue on GitHub or contact: Pascal Jahan Elahi
